Early Life

James Russo was born on April 23, 1953, in New York City, NY. He grew up with his two brothers, Daniel and Thomas, in a working-class neighborhood. From a young age, Russo had a passion for acting and dreamed of making it big in Hollywood.

Education and Early Career

Russo attended New York University, where he honed his acting skills and studied the craft of theater. After graduating, he took on various odd jobs to make ends meet, including working as a cab driver and a gravedigger. Despite the challenges, Russo never lost sight of his goal to become a successful actor.

His big break came when he starred in the short film "The Candy Store," which caught the attention of casting directors and filmmakers in Hollywood. Russo's natural talent and captivating presence on screen quickly landed him roles in a variety of films.

Rise to Fame

Russo's career took off in the early 1980s when he starred in the classic comedies "Fast Times at Ridgemont High" and "Beverly Hills Cop." His charismatic personality and ability to bring depth to his characters made him a standout talent in Hollywood.

In 1983, Russo won the Theatre World Award for his exceptional performance on stage, solidifying his reputation as a versatile actor. He continued to impress audiences and critics alike with his roles in films like "Once Upon a Time in America" and "Django Unchained."
